I'm interested in this project too.

When I was 16, my very first car was a plain Jane 1968 Mustang coupe, 200 cid 6 cylinder. I lived in cold country, and immediately noticed the rear window would fog up. So my first upgrade was adding a rear defogger. I used a cheapo version out of the JC Whitney printed catalog. It was functional, but ever since then I've always thought it would be cool to have a factory one. Very rare. I think I've only seen 1 in person at a car show.

My GT/CS also had one. Listed on the Marti report. If it was dealer installed it would not be on the report. Gosh, made it a one of one car..... Not that in my mind that cool a thing to be one of one due to cosmetic option. But some people are jazzed about being one of one.
